![]() | Sigma 17-40mm f/1.8 DC Art Pros: sharp and correct at f 1.8 , excellent construction , just the right chunky , I could go on ... Cons: The weight and size for those who have not understood that quality weighs, translated, for 1000 euros is perfect. Opinion: I'm one of those who bought and reviewed the new 16/55 II, great optics for goodness' sake, with the only con of not being F2. a few months later sigma comes out with this masterpiece superior in everything , except for the weight and portability to the Fuji zoom. immediately sharp at f1.8 with acceptable edges, everything improves at f2.8 and then be perfect at f4. aberrations difficult to find, but with a little effort, and especially at the minimum and maximum focal distance, something comes out. Warm and natural color rendering, the contrast is there but not exaggerated, the distortion is present but is easily corrected. The dials are smooth and a pleasure to use. In short, a must-have optics for those who want an all-rounder with excellent quality at a decent cost. Fujifilm Learn!! sent on July 28, 2025 |
![]() | Fujifilm XF 16-55mm f/2.8 R LM WR II Pros: It is small, light and better than the previous one Cons: No one for what is around, but if they had done it F2 we would have had a lens perhaps heavier, perhaps more expensive but an excellence within everyone's reach Opinion: taken for Black Friday, damn monkeys, but I don't regret it at all. I had the old version that I sold last year just to buy this. Unlike the first one you mount it on an XT series camera and there are no imbalance problems, only this is worth the money it costs. The quality is the usual, perhaps more contrasting and with better colors. in my opinion it loses compared to the first one at 16 mm. even closing to f8 it remains poor compared to the other focal lengths. better at 55mm and the blurry is softer. at 23 he plays with the 23 mm f 1.4 WR and at 35 he tears up the legendary 35 f 1.4 . In video it is a pleasure, continuous autofocus of the highest level. In short, Fujifilm has never disappointed with red badges and this time it has not done so either. sent on December 21, 2024 |
